• <nav id="kggui"></nav>
  • <optgroup id="kggui"></optgroup>
  • <menu id="kggui"></menu><xmp id="kggui"><nav id="kggui"></nav>
    <menu id="kggui"><menu id="kggui"></menu></menu>
    <nav id="kggui"></nav>

    oracle的if判斷語句

    ORACLE中觸發器的判斷IF語句

    加一行 NULL 即可

    例如:

    SQL> DECLARE

    2 testvalue INT;

    3 BEGIN

    4 testvalue := 200;

    5

    6 IF testvalue > 100 THEN

    7

    8 ELSIF testvalue = 100 THEN

    9 dbms_*_line( '100' );

    10 ELSE

    11 dbms_*_line( '100-' );

    12 END IF;

    13

    14 END;

    15 /

    ELSIF testvalue = 100 THEN

    *

    ERROR 位于第 8 行:

    ORA-06550: 第 8 行, 第 9 列:

    PLS-00103: 出現符號 "TESTVALUE"在需要下列之一時:

    := . ( @

    % ;

    ORA-06550: 第 14 行, 第 4 列:

    PLS-00103: 出現符號 ";"在需要下列之一時:

    if

    上面的例子, 可以看出,如果 IF ELSE 里面, 沒有內容, 那么編譯不通過。

    下面是 加一行 NULL 通過的例子:

    SQL> DECLARE

    2 testvalue INT;

    3 BEGIN

    4 testvalue := 200;

    5

    6 IF testvalue > 100 THEN

    7 NULL;

    8 ELSIF testvalue = 100 THEN

    9 dbms_*_line( '100' );

    10 ELSE

    11 dbms_*_line( '100-' );

    12 END IF;

    13

    14 END;

    15 /

    PL/SQL 過程已成功完成。

    ORACLE中觸發器的判斷IF語句

    加一行 NULL 即可

    例如:

    SQL&gt; DECLARE

    2 testvalue INT;

    3 BEGIN

    4 testvalue := 200;

    5

    6 IF testvalue &gt; 100 THEN

    7

    8 ELSIF testvalue = 100 THEN

    9 dbms_*_line( '100' );

    10 ELSE

    11 dbms_*_line( '100-' );

    12 END IF;

    13

    14 END;

    15 /

    ELSIF testvalue = 100 THEN

    *

    ERROR 位于第 8 行:

    ORA-06550: 第 8 行, 第 9 列:

    PLS-00103: 出現符號 "TESTVALUE"在需要下列之一時:

    := . ( @

    % ;

    ORA-06550: 第 14 行, 第 4 列:

    PLS-00103: 出現符號 ";"在需要下列之一時:

    if

    上面的例子, 可以看出,如果 IF ELSE 里面, 沒有內容, 那么編譯不通過。

    下面是 加一行 NULL 通過的例子:

    SQL&gt; DECLARE

    2 testvalue INT;

    3 BEGIN

    4 testvalue := 200;

    5

    6 IF testvalue &gt; 100 THEN

    7 NULL;

    8 ELSIF testvalue = 100 THEN

    9 dbms_*_line( '100' );

    10 ELSE

    11 dbms_*_line( '100-' );

    12 END IF;

    13

    14 END;

    15 /

    PL/SQL 過程已成功完成。

    ORACLE中觸發器的判斷IF語句

    加一行 NULL 即可例如:SQL> DECLARE 2 testvalue INT; 3 BEGIN 4 testvalue := 200; 5 6 IF testvalue > 100 THEN 7 8 ELSIF testvalue = 100 THEN 9 dbms_*_line( '100' ); 10 ELSE 11 dbms_*_line( '100-' ); 12 END IF; 13 14 END; 15 / ELSIF testvalue = 100 THEN *ERROR 位于第 8 行:ORA-06550: 第 8 行, 第 9 列:PLS-00103: 出現符號 "TESTVALUE"在需要下列之一時::= . ( @% ;ORA-06550: 第 14 行, 第 4 列:PLS-00103: 出現符號 ";"在需要下列之一時:if上面的例子, 可以看出,如果 IF ELSE 里面, 沒有內容, 那么編譯不通過。

    下面是 加一行 NULL 通過的例子:SQL> DECLARE 2 testvalue INT; 3 BEGIN 4 testvalue := 200; 5 6 IF testvalue > 100 THEN 7 NULL; 8 ELSIF testvalue = 100 THEN 9 dbms_*_line( '100' ); 10 ELSE 11 dbms_*_line( '100-' ); 12 END IF; 13 14 END; 15 /PL/SQL 過程已成功完成。

    oracle中的條件判斷語句有哪幾種

    1 JDK是c/c++寫的, 編譯就是把JDK編譯成可以運行的狀態, 可運行的意思是指可以編譯運行.java文件. 而一般情況下官方下載的JDK都是已經幫你編譯好而已.

    2 作者可以用自己編譯的, 也可以用官方編譯好的. 這個要看書中的說明了

    3 JDK是c/c++寫的, 里面和其他c++程序沒什么區別, windows下面是一堆dll和一堆exe. 你說的.java文件是JDK的功能之一, 幫你編譯java文件成class, JVM是運行class文件的容器!

    oracle sql語言中如何寫if的判斷,并循環

    咦,剛有回答你一個問題。你這個是只判斷*>*情況下才update。其他情況不考慮。

    update table1 t3

    set * =

    (select number

    from (select *, * - * number

    from table1 t1, table2 t2

    where * = *) t4

    where * = *

    and * > 0)

    where * in (select *

    from (select * - * number

    from table1 t1, table2 t2

    where * = *) t4

    where * > 0);

    commit;

    oracle 存儲過程中 如果用if語句判斷一條查詢語句的結果集是否為空

    已經經過測試,可以。

    create table test1023(id int); --創建測試表 test1023

    declare cnt int;

    begin

    select count(*) into cnt from test1023;

    if cnt=0 then

    insert into test1023 values('1');

    commit;

    end if;

    end;

    轉載請注明出處華閱文章網 » oracle的if判斷語句

    短句

    sqlserver2005語句

    閱讀(232)

    sql server 2005 語句應該怎么寫 你這個得創建一個自定義函數 先建立一個測試表 create table test(content varchar(100))insert into test values('D261/7733')insert

    短句

    鎖表sql語句

    閱讀(218)

    oracle 鎖表時,怎么查出是哪些SQL語句導致了鎖表 SELECT S.SID SESSION_ID, S.USERNAME, DECODE(LMODE, 0, 'None', 1, 'Null', 2, 'Row-S (SS)', 3, 'Row-X (SX)', 4, 'S

    短句

    while語句用法

    閱讀(282)

    c語言中while的用法,要舉例子1while是循環流程控制,使用的標準格式為while(表達式){循環語句體;}2說明:①while循環的表達式是循環進行的條件,用作循環條件的表達式中一般至少包括一個能夠改變表達式的變量,這個變量稱為循環變量②當表達式的

    短句

    if語句中的表達式

    閱讀(626)

    if語句條件表達式 當把一個指針作為條件表達式時,所要判斷的條件實際上就是“該指針是否為一空指針”.在if,while,for或do/while等語句中,或者在條件表達式中,都可以使用指針

    短句

    法語基本語句

    閱讀(299)

    求一些優美的法語句子 給你首法語小詩歌吧! même s'il n'y a pas de prince 即使沒有王子 même s'il y a pas de prince je suis toujours la princesse ?a sent toujou

    短句

    三角形if語句

    閱讀(394)

    c語言關于if語句判斷三角形形狀的問題 #include<stdio.h>void main(){int a,b,c;printf("請輸入:\n");scanf("%d,%d,%d",&a,&b,&c);if(((a+b) > c) && ((a+c) >

    短句

    matlab的語句怎么寫

    閱讀(227)

    矩陣元素求和的Matlab語句怎么寫矩陣元素求和的Matlab語句怎么寫?舉例見內sum函數>> x=[2 3 4]x =2 3 4>> sum(x)ans =9Sum函數用法:B = sum(A) 返回數組A不同維數的總和.如果A是一個向量,sum(A)

    短句

    未來的語句

    閱讀(225)

    描寫未來的句子 描寫美好未來的句子1、我總愛暢想未來的日子,時間其實很快,我們可以風平浪靜的度過,我們可以找一份不咸不淡的工作,你不要掙很多錢,不要有很多應酬,早點下班回家,我給你做好飯等你。有錢的時候小資一下,沒錢的時候和你泡面也好

    短句

    最流行的語句

    閱讀(202)

    現在最流行的詞語 如果.世界只剩下.壹分鈡.Wo會用﹎59秒.啲時間 ﹎ 來愛伱.い 剩下的壹吵鐘吻你ι. ιòvé ㄚòひ .喴媄*○ ﹌眼角哋傷痕﹌  ((#別赱恏吥恏?1個秂,娥會嗐怕啲|█|▍ 

    短句

    c的輸入輸出語句

    閱讀(222)

    C語言輸入輸出語句 c語言輸入輸出函數 C語言輸入輸出函數有很多,標準 I/O 函數中包含了如下幾個常用的函數:scanf,printf,getc,putc,getchar,putchar,gets,puts,fgets,fputs,fgetc,fputc,

    短句

    循環結構的語句

    閱讀(368)

    C語言三種循環結構的完整句子您好!C語言循環控制語句提供了 while語句、do-while語句和for語句來實現循環結構。while循環語句,一般形式如下:while(表達式)語句do-while語句,一般形式如下:do語句while(表達式);do-wh

    短句

    深夜的語句

    閱讀(219)

    描寫夜晚的佳句 夏夜,蚊子多了,便搖著蒲扇坐在槐樹下,從密葉縫里看那一點一點的藍天……(魯迅) 秋后的后半夜.月亮下去了,太陽還沒有出,只剩下一片烏藍的天;除了夜游的東西,什么都睡著。(魯迅) 秋末的黃昏來得總是很快,還沒等山野上被日光蒸發起的

    短句

    正確的數組定義語句是

    閱讀(269)

    以下正確的數組定義語句是()A int y[1][4]={1,2,3,4,5,} B float x[3][]={{1這個題在于對二維數組的理解。二維數組即是A[m][n]表示一個m行n列的數組,數組種元素的個數是m*n個,例如int y[1][4]表示一個

    短句

    嵌套的sql語句

    閱讀(234)

    sql語句 嵌套查詢 排序 select a.id,a.name,b.time from a a left join b b on a.id = b.id order by b.time descselect a.id,a.name,b.time from a a inner join b b on

    短句

    sqlserver2005語句

    閱讀(232)

    sql server 2005 語句應該怎么寫 你這個得創建一個自定義函數 先建立一個測試表 create table test(content varchar(100))insert into test values('D261/7733')insert

    短句

    鎖表sql語句

    閱讀(218)

    oracle 鎖表時,怎么查出是哪些SQL語句導致了鎖表 SELECT S.SID SESSION_ID, S.USERNAME, DECODE(LMODE, 0, 'None', 1, 'Null', 2, 'Row-S (SS)', 3, 'Row-X (SX)', 4, 'S

    短句

    if語句中的表達式

    閱讀(626)

    if語句條件表達式 當把一個指針作為條件表達式時,所要判斷的條件實際上就是“該指針是否為一空指針”.在if,while,for或do/while等語句中,或者在條件表達式中,都可以使用指針

    短句

    while語句用法

    閱讀(282)

    c語言中while的用法,要舉例子1while是循環流程控制,使用的標準格式為while(表達式){循環語句體;}2說明:①while循環的表達式是循環進行的條件,用作循環條件的表達式中一般至少包括一個能夠改變表達式的變量,這個變量稱為循環變量②當表達式的

    短句

    法語基本語句

    閱讀(299)

    求一些優美的法語句子 給你首法語小詩歌吧! même s'il n'y a pas de prince 即使沒有王子 même s'il y a pas de prince je suis toujours la princesse ?a sent toujou

    短句

    三角形if語句

    閱讀(394)

    c語言關于if語句判斷三角形形狀的問題 #include<stdio.h>void main(){int a,b,c;printf("請輸入:\n");scanf("%d,%d,%d",&a,&b,&c);if(((a+b) > c) && ((a+c) >

    短句

    matlab的語句怎么寫

    閱讀(227)

    矩陣元素求和的Matlab語句怎么寫矩陣元素求和的Matlab語句怎么寫?舉例見內sum函數>> x=[2 3 4]x =2 3 4>> sum(x)ans =9Sum函數用法:B = sum(A) 返回數組A不同維數的總和.如果A是一個向量,sum(A)

    短句

    oracle鎖表的語句

    閱讀(214)

    oracle 鎖表、解鎖的語句 一些ORACLE中的進程被殺掉后,狀態被置為"killed",但是鎖定的資源很長時間不釋放,有時實在沒辦法,只好重啟數據庫。現在提供一種方法解決這種問題,那就是在ORACLE中殺不掉的,在OS一級再殺。1.下面的語句用來查詢哪

    久久热在线视频